MYXTYPLYX 03-06-2005 04:50 PM

I too will be getting some of these motors to run the Western Canadian TCS.

Sounds like the bearings are what makes this affordable so it will one of the 1st to go for me.
I will Putnamize it too with heavier springs.

From what I saw of the motor from jzone running, the motor was weaker in exceleration compared to the Putnam C2. Top end seemed about the same for the track but jzone was geared crazy high.

How hot does this motor tend to run with the standard enbell?

Has anyone played with timed brush?

I would like to see more pull out of the corner.
